Bury Your Gays by Chuck Tingle

 

So, I remember when Chuck Tingle published wacky pornish novels that were mostly content free, where the jokes were pretty complete in the titles. This is not a wacky novel, and it struck me as remarkably humorless considering ... all that is and goes into Chuck Tingle and his works. The story was nothing special, had some plausibility issues (though magic-tech is a longstanding thing, so I'm not going to snark) and the characters other than the narrator registered mostly as blurs. Clearly Chuck Tingle has things he wants to say about being gay and art and gays in the narrative arts and stuff, and I mostly agree with those I have opinions on ... but this really isn't all that great a novel, which is a particular disappointment to me, because Chuck Tingle seems to be a genuinely great guy.
